How Dental Implants Promote Long-Term Oral Health
A key long-term benefit of dental implants is their ability to prevent bone loss. When a tooth is missing, the jawbone can weaken due to the absence of stimulation. Dental implants act like artificial tooth roots, stimulating the bone and preventing deterioration. This process helps maintain the jaw’s structure and preserves facial contours over time.
Dental implants also protect the health of surrounding teeth. Unlike traditional bridges, which depend on adjacent teeth for support, implants are anchored directly into the jawbone. This prevents damage to nearby teeth, reducing the risk of further tooth loss and preserving the strength of natural teeth.
Another advantage is that dental implants make maintaining oral hygiene easier. Since they function like natural teeth, they can be brushed and flossed without special cleaning methods. This reduces the risk of gum disease and cavities, promoting a healthier mouth. With proper care, dental implants can last for decades, providing a durable and effective solution for long-term oral health.
Additionally, dental implants prevent teeth from shifting. When a tooth is lost, nearby teeth may gradually move into the open space, causing misalignment and bite problems. By filling the gap, dental implants maintain the natural position of the teeth, ensuring a more stable and aligned dental structure over time.
The Long-Term Lifestyle Advantages of Dental Implants for a Healthier Smile
In addition to supporting oral health, dental implants offer significant lifestyle benefits that contribute to a healthier smile and improved well-being. One of the most noticeable improvements is enhanced speech and eating ability. Missing teeth or unstable dentures can make speaking clearly or chewing difficult. Dental implants function like natural teeth, allowing for better speech clarity and the ability to enjoy a wide range of foods comfortably.
Comfort is another major advantage. Unlike removable dentures, which can cause irritation or slip out of place, dental implants are securely fixed in the jawbone. This stability allows individuals to carry out daily activities confidently, knowing their teeth will remain in place. Once healed, dental implants feel natural and require no additional adjustments.
Aesthetic benefits also play a significant role. Dental implants are designed to match the shape and color of natural teeth, creating a seamless and attractive smile. This can boost self-confidence in social and professional environments, allowing individuals to smile without concerns about visible gaps or missing teeth.
Over time, dental implants can be a cost-effective solution. While the initial procedure may require a greater investment than other tooth replacement options, their durability means fewer repairs or replacements are necessary. This makes them a long-term, practical choice for maintaining a healthier smile.
